> I did not do the MX record ahead of time as was suggested. But
> rather I did the switch in the wee hours of the morning at the same
> time I migrated the mail server. Anything servers that were
> attempting to deliver to the old server because they didn't have the
> new MX record kept retrying until they got the updated record.
That's all well and good if your TTL is less than the remote servers'
queue lifetime, but that cannot be expected to be the case. I'm sure
you had no probs, but that's not a best practice.
